React.js组件样板代码下载与教程

版权申诉
0 下载量 61 浏览量 更新于2024-10-18 收藏 97KB ZIP 举报
资源摘要信息:"React.js组件的样板(MIT)_JavaScript_CSS_下载.zip"是关于React.js组件的一个项目模板。React.js是一种用于构建用户界面的JavaScript库,由Facebook和一个开源社区维护。它用于构建大型应用程序的交互式界面,具有高性能和组件化的特点。该模板遵循MIT许可证,意味着用户可以在遵守许可证规定的情况下自由使用、修改和分发。 从标题和描述中我们可以推断出,这是一个React.js的项目模板文件,它可能包含了JavaScript和CSS文件,用于创建React组件。这种模板文件对于快速开始一个新的React项目非常有帮助,因为它提供了一套标准的文件结构和代码,可以作为开发新组件或应用程序的起点。 由于没有提供具体的标签信息,我们无法从标题和描述中得知更具体的标签分类。但是,考虑到React.js以及JavaScript和CSS的组合,我们可以推测这可能与前端开发、Web开发、JavaScript框架、组件化开发等标签相关。 在文件名列表中,我们看到了"react-component-boilerplate-master",这是压缩包中的文件夹名称,表明这是一个主版本的React组件样板项目。样板项目通常包括了以下几个方面的内容: 1. 文件和目录结构:一个典型的React样板项目会遵循一定的文件和目录组织结构,如分离的src和dist目录、components目录用于存放React组件、styles目录用于存放样式文件等。 2. 配置文件:样板项目会包含一些基础配置文件,如webpack配置文件(webpack.config.js)用于项目的构建和打包,Babel配置文件(.babelrc)用于JavaScript的转译,ESLint配置文件(.eslintrc.json)用于代码质量检查等。 3. 示例组件:通常样板项目会包含一些示例React组件,这些组件可以是函数组件或类组件,可能还会包含一些基本的样式定义,以展示如何在项目中使用。 4. 样式文件:可能会有一些基础的CSS或SASS/LESS样式文件,用于展示如何定义和应用组件样式。 5. 测试文件:许多样板项目会包含测试配置和示例测试文件,例如Jest或Mocha的测试用例,用以展示如何为React组件编写单元测试。 6. 项目脚本:样板项目会提供一些基本的npm脚本,如start、build、test等,这些脚本用于运行项目、构建项目或执行测试。 在使用此类样板项目时,开发者可以快速地搭建起项目的基础结构,只需关注业务逻辑和功能开发,从而提高开发效率,加速产品迭代。这种样板项目对于初学者来说是极好的学习材料,可以帮助他们快速理解React组件的开发流程和项目结构。对于有经验的开发者,样板项目也可以作为快速启动新项目的工具,避免了重复配置环境和文件结构的工作。